About A.R. Setoodeh

A.R. Setoodeh is a scholar working on Mechanics of Materials, Materials Chemistry, Civil and Structural Engineering, Mechanical Engineering and Control and Systems Engineering, having authored 60 papers that have together received 1.8k indexed citations. Recurring topics across this work include Composite Structure Analysis and Optimization (36 papers), Nonlocal and gradient elasticity in micro/nano structures (18 papers), Numerical methods in engineering (11 papers), Structural Analysis and Optimization (10 papers), Boron and Carbon Nanomaterials Research (9 papers), Carbon Nanotubes in Composites (9 papers), Vibration and Dynamic Analysis (7 papers) and Structural Load-Bearing Analysis (6 papers). The work is most often cited by research in Mechanics of Materials (1.4k citations), Civil and Structural Engineering (527 citations), Materials Chemistry (928 citations), Control and Systems Engineering (263 citations) and Mechanical Engineering (267 citations). A.R. Setoodeh has collaborated with scholars based in Iran, Australia and United Kingdom. Frequent co-authors include P. Malekzadeh, M. Shojaee, A. Alibeygi Beni, G. Karami, Hamed Attariani, Masoud Tahani, Hassan Mohammadi, Kamran Nikbin, Timon Rabczuk and Mohsen Jahanshahi. Their work appears in journals such as Composite Structures, Polymer Composites, Computational Materials Science, Composites Part B Engineering and Computer Methods in Applied Mechanics and Engineering.
